Understanding the Thermostat's Role

The thermostat, a crucial component of an electric stove, acts as a sensor and controller for the heating element. It monitors the temperature of the cooking surface and automatically turns the heating element on and off to maintain the desired temperature. A thermostat far from the heating element can create a disconnect between the desired temperature and the actual temperature of the cooking surface.

Issues Arising from a Remote Thermostat

A thermostat placed far from the heating element can lead to several problems:

Uneven Heating

The thermostat senses the temperature at a different location than the cooking surface. This can result in uneven heating, as the temperature at the thermostat may not accurately reflect the temperature of the actual cooking area.

Delayed Response

Since the thermostat is not directly sensing the heat of the cooking surface, it may take longer to react to changes in temperature. This can lead to inconsistent cooking results and difficulty maintaining a stable temperature.

Temperature Fluctuation

The thermostat may overcompensate for the distance between itself and the heating element, causing the temperature to fluctuate between too hot and too cold. This can make it difficult to cook food properly, especially delicate dishes that require precise temperature control.
